THIS COMPREHENSIVE GUIDE ACTS AS YOUR SECRET TO OPENING THE MYSTERIES OF WEB SOLUTIONS AND BECOMING A MASTER IN THE FIELD

This Comprehensive Guide Acts As Your Secret To Opening The Mysteries Of Web Solutions And Becoming A Master In The Field

This Comprehensive Guide Acts As Your Secret To Opening The Mysteries Of Web Solutions And Becoming A Master In The Field

Blog Article

Authored By-Cotton Alvarez

Discover the ultimate Web Services Manual for all your demands. Check out communication methods, core concepts of SOAP and REST, and finest methods for smooth application. Discover the secrets to grasping internet services, from recognizing the fundamentals to carrying out scalable architecture. Master the art of designing safe systems and enhancing for future growth. Unlock the power of web solutions at your fingertips.

Summary of Internet Solutions



If you've ever before questioned what web solutions are and how they function, this overview is the perfect place to start. Internet services are a means for various applications to communicate with each other online. They enable seamless integration of systems, making it simpler to share data and capabilities.

One of the vital aspects of internet solutions is their use of typical protocols like HTTP and XML to assist in communication. This standardization makes certain that different systems can understand and engage with each other effectively. Internet services can be categorized into 2 major kinds: SOAP (Simple Object Gain Access To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ies on typical HTTP methods like GET, POST, PUT, and erase. Both have their toughness and are made use of in various situations based upon needs.

Secret Principles and Technologies



Checking out the fundamental concepts and modern technologies of internet solutions is vital for comprehending their capability and application in modern-day systems. When delving into the vital ideas and technologies of web solutions, you open the door to a world of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Item Accessibility Method) **: This protocol specifies the structure of messages traded between internet services.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to define the capabilities provided by a web service.
- ** REST (Representational State Transfer) **: An architectural design that makes use of common HTTP methods for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in data exchange between internet services because of its adaptability and readability.

Understanding these core concepts and modern technologies will lay a strong structure for your journey right into the realm of internet solutions.

Best Practices for Implementation



To guarantee successful application of web services, focus on adherence to finest techniques. Begin by extensively recording your internet solution APIs, consisting of clear summaries of endpoints, parameters, and anticipated actions. Regular naming conventions and versioning of APIs are critical for maintainability. When designing your web solutions, follow the principles of remainder to produce a scalable and flexible design. Implement proper verification and consent systems to secure your services, such as OAuth or API tricks.

Evaluating is https://www.forbes.com/sites/forbescommunicationscouncil/2021/03/15/five-ways-to-simplify-your-digital-marketing-strategy/ in ensuring the reliability of your web services. Establish comprehensive test cases that cover numerous situations, including positive and negative testing. Continual integration and automated testing can aid catch concerns early in the advancement procedure. Screen your web services in real-time to recognize efficiency traffic jams and potential failures. Logging and error handling are essential for detecting problems and fixing problems properly.


Finally, think about the scalability of your web solutions by designing for future development. Carry out caching systems and load harmonizing to take care of increased web traffic. Consistently testimonial and enhance your code for efficiency. By following these best practices, you can streamline the application of internet services and guarantee their success.

Conclusion

Congratulations! You've just unlocked the key to mastering internet services. By understanding small businesses seo and innovations, and executing finest methods, you're well on your way to coming to be an internet services expert.

Maintain exploring and trying out what you've discovered to proceed increasing your understanding and abilities in this interesting field.

The globe of web solutions is now within your reaches, prepared for you to explore and conquer. Appreciate the journey!